Yes, Solar Renewable Energy Credits are taxable, on both your federal and state returns. The sales are typically reported on Form 1099-MISC. The form is generally issued to income recipients if at least $600 in income has been received. However, the income must be reported, even if you don't receive the 1099-MISC. Sol Systems *. Feb 22, 2024 · The ACP is set by each state and acts as a price ceiling for the SREC. Therefore, we see market prices of SRECs in Massachusetts around $300 to $400 due to high demand, but in Ohio, the market prices are closer to $15 due to a surplus of SRECs in that market. You can explore current market prices of SRECs on the SRECTrade website. Available Markets North Carolina accepts SREC registrations from facilities sited in all 50 states. This national acceptance of SREC registrations virtually guarantees that the local SREC program will be oversupplied as long as the market exists. An ... Utah. Home > SREC Markets > Utah. Utah does not currently have a viable SREC market as it does not have a solar carve out for its Renewable Portfolio Standard (RPS). Eligible SREC Markets. None. Tracking Registry. WREGIS.Mar 4, 2011 · The question over the taxation of SREC income has further implications because of the ITC or cash grant. If the SRECs were excluded from taxation because they are considered some sort of “subsidy,” then the cost basis of the ITC would have to be reduced by the value of the “subsidy.”. Sep 7, 2022 · At the start of 2023, PA SREC prices were being sold for an average market rate of $45.00 per Solar Alternative Energy Credit. When trying to get the best price for your renewable electricity generation, it is important to know that PA SRECs have a useful life of 3 years. Renewable energy credits (also known as renewable energy certificates or RECs) are an initiative that represents the energy generated by renewable energy sources, such as solar or wind power facilities. Buying RECs is not equivalent to buying electricity.
